Susan Mosher to Perform The Great Daisy Chain Theory at the Laurie Beechman Theatre

Susan Mosher will bring her new solo show The Great Daisy Theory to the Laurie Beechman Theatre for four performances, July 11 & 25 and August 15 & 29. Matt Lenz will direct the piece, which will have musical direction by Ray Fellman.

The show is Mosher’s musical memoir about growing up in suburban Southern California, bouncing between divorced parents and dreaming of a career on Broadway. The production will feature music by James Taylor, Coldplay, Andrew Lloyd Webber & Tim Rice, and Lerner & Loewe. John Boswell, Michael Orland, Mark Hartman and Fellman will provide musical arrangements.

Mosher has been seen on Broadway in Hairspray. Among her other theater credits are Suds and Back to Bacharach and David.
